Abstract

In this paper, we introduce notions of RLA-local modules and locally artinian supplemented modules which are proper generalizations as notions of strongly local modules and ss-supplemented modules, respectively and we study some properties of these modules. In particular, we give a characterization of semiperfect rings and left perfect rings.
